Jobs
>
Chennai

    Director of Software Engineering - Chennai, India - Antal TECH jobs

    Default job background
    Description

    Job Description

    ValGenesis is looking for an experienced product engineering/development leader who could join our cloud product engineering team to lead the next-gen applications for our global customers. If you are a technology leader and have a passion for developing highly scalable and highly performant enterprise cloud products, we are eager to discuss with you the potential role.

    Responsibilities:

    • Responsible for architecture, design, development, quality, and performance engineering of one or more enterprise products.
    • Provide technical and strategic leadership for one or more enterprise product engineering teams.
    • Ensure the quality of one or more product/application code bases and alignment with development standards.
    • Development of highly complex cloud-native applications, interfaces, and integration with other systems.
    • Lead/Own the complete development life cycle with agile principles for the concerned products.
    • Review and recommend changes to the architecture/design/code.
    • Head the development of enterprise platform and application features/services with microservices, and micro frontend patterns, using Azure cloud services, C# .NET Core, ReactJS, PostGres, etc, considering DevSecOps principles.
    • Own and be accountable for the Performance, Scalability, Reliability, and Sustainability of the concerned enterprise platform/products.
    • Guide the POCs/Technical Solution Approach using the combination of open source, closed source, and commercial technology/toolset.
    • Evaluate and recommend software development tools.
    • Strive for self-excellence along with managing, coaching/mentoring, and enabling the success of the development/engineering teams.

    Requirements

    • 14+ years of product development experience with enterprise-grade products
    • 6+ years of hands-on and strategic experience in leading cloud product engineering teams
    • Strong knowledge of Microservices, Micro-Frontend architecture
    • Extensive experience with C#, .NET Core, Azure Cloud Services, and DevOps
    • Working knowledge of the JS frameworks - React, Angular, etc
    • Strong experience in container-based development, AKS, Service Fabric, etc
    • Strong experience in messaging queue systems like RabbitMQ, Kafka
    • Strong experience in Azure Services like Azure Logic Apps, Azure Functions
    • Strong experience in databases like SQL Server, and PostgreSQL and knowledge of BI solutions.
    • Good Knowledge of Code Quality, Code Monitoring, Performance Engineering, and Test Automation Tools

    We're on a Mission

    In 2005, we disrupted the life sciences industry by introducing the world's first digital validation lifecycle management system. ValGenesis VLMS revolutionized compliance-based corporate validation activities and has remained the industry standard.

    Today, we continue to push the boundaries of innovation - enhancing and expanding our portfolio beyond validation with an end-to-end digital transformation platform. We combine our purpose-built systems with world-class consulting services to help every facet of GxP meet evolving regulations and quality expectations.

    The Team You'll Join

    • Our customers' success is our success. We keep the customer experience centered in our decisions, from product to marketing to sales to services to support. Life sciences companies exist to improve humanity's quality of life, and we honor that mission.
    • We work together. We communicate openly, support each other without reservation, and never hesitate to wear multiple hats to get the job done.
    • We think big. Innovation is the heart of ValGenesis. That spirit drives product development as well as personal growth. We never stop aiming upward.
    • We're in it to win it. We're on a path to becoming the number one intelligent validation platform in the market, and we won't settle for anything less than being a market leader.

    How We Work

    Our Chennai and Bangalore offices are onsite, 5 days per week. We believe that in-person interaction and collaboration fosters creativity, and a sense of community, and is critical to our future success as a company.

    ValGenesis is an equal opportunity employer that makes employment decisions on the basis of merit. Our goal is to have the best-qualified people in every job. All qualified applicants will receive consideration for employment without regard to race, religion, sex, sexual orientation, gender identity, national origin, disability, or any other characteristics protected by local law.


  • Quickplay

    Software Engineer,

    6 days ago


    Quickplay Chennai, India

    **About us-** · We are technologists at heart, who love what we do. · At Quickplay we believe in transparency, fairness, and collaboration while we passionately work on some of the toughest use cases in OTT video; and are enthusiastic about massive scale and agility. If you get e ...

  • MX

    Software Engineer

    2 weeks ago


    MX Chennai, India

    Our software engineers develop the next-generation technologies that change how billions of users connect, explore, and interact with their finances. Our products need to handle data at a massive scale. You'll work alongside the best and the brightest engineering talent in the in ...

  • Chargebee

    Software Engineer

    2 days ago


    Chargebee Chennai, India

    A Software Engineer at Chargebee is the one who can own the creation and on-going governance of our product. You get the onus to develop our product in collaboration with our product design crew, and establish the framework for back end documentation. You will be the subject matt ...

  • Rail Labs

    Software Engineer

    1 week ago


    Rail Labs tamil nadu, India

    Job Description - · We are looking for a Software Engineer to join our team. Join the product development team, where we provide the opportunity to work with a vibrant team on a Cutting-edge product for railways. Who will be responsible for designing and testing software systems ...

  • Magzter

    Software Engineer

    1 week ago


    Magzter chennai, India

    Company Overview: · Greetings from Magzter Digital Private Ltd, World's largest digital magazine & newsstand app. · Magzter is a cross-platform, self-service, global digital magazine newsstand with over 19,000 magazines · from 5000+ publishers. The Company is headquartered in ...

  • Rapyuta Robotics

    Software Engineer

    3 weeks ago


    Rapyuta Robotics Chennai, India

    Rapyuta Robotics is a Tokyo based technology company building solutions for robotics and automation. We are seeking a Backend Software Engineer to join our team and play a key role in developing the core platform backend for our robotics control systems. If you're passionate abou ...

  • SourceHOV

    Software Engineer

    1 week ago


    SourceHOV Chennai, India

    Job Description: The Senior .NET Programmer will be responsible for the development of new /existing products & projects of our organization. Job Role: Software Engineer-Technology Year of Experience : 4Yrs - 5 Yrs Employment type : Work from Home Location : Chennai Shift : Night ...

  • Chargebee

    Software Engineer

    2 weeks ago


    Chargebee Chennai, India

    About Chargebee: · Chargebee is a subscription billing and revenue management platform powering some of the fastest-growing brands around the world today, including Calendly, Hopin, Pret-a-Manger, Freshworks, Okta, , and others. Thousands of SaaS and subscription-first businesses ...


  • PayTabs Global Chennai, India

    JOB DESCRIPTION · Summary/ Objective : · This job is to be part of the dynamic Payment switching product development team which caters to the needs of the Fintech space. The core technology expected is Java with Spring framework. · Essential Functions: · Will be responsible for h ...

  • Insight Global

    Software Engineer

    1 week ago


    Insight Global Chennai, India

    Onsite in Chennai, India 3 days a week Indepedent consultant position - benefits are not offered Required Skills and Experience * -3+ yeas of Python programming experience. -3+ years of Java programming experience -3+ years of API experience, preferably working closely within Jav ...

  • Trimble

    Software Engineer

    2 weeks ago


    Trimble Chennai, India Full time

    Job Summary - Software Engineer · Trimble is looking for a Software Engineer for their Core Product Development team in Chennai. In this role, you will be involved in Development using Microsoft Technologies. · Key Responsibilities · You participate in the complete product develo ...

  • MTAB Technology Center P Ltd

    Software Engineers

    1 week ago


    MTAB Technology Center P Ltd chennai, India

    This is a remote position. · Areyou looking out for an Internship Opportunity Apply for the AbhyazInternships.... · MTC islooking for a Software Engineer Interns who wants to use theirtechnical skills in the software engineering process. The candidateis expected to be a highly ...

  • Tech Mahindra

    Software Engineer

    1 week ago


    Tech Mahindra chennai, India

    Job Title: Engineer · Experience: 2 to 5 years. · Must Skills: Delta Gen software · Location: Chennai · Timings: General shift · Notice period: Immediate to 60days. · Delta Gen software · Experience in 3D Designing/Modelling for Automotive Industry · Well versed wit ...

  • Ford Business Solutions

    Software Engineer

    2 weeks ago


    Ford Business Solutions Chennai, India

    Short Description for Internal Candidates: · Ford Pro is a new global business within Ford committed to commercial customer productivity. Ford Pro delivers a work-ready suite of vehicles, accessories and services for virtually every vocation, backed by technology and engineered f ...

  • HID

    Software Engineer

    1 week ago


    HID tamil nadu, India

    Your Duties and Responsibilities : (3+ years of experience in Java) · Building new Cloud Applications using Node.JS, JavaScript, Typescript, HTML · Responsible for the full lifecycle of your code, from implementation to testing to user acceptance to deployment. · Build and own ap ...

  • RELX

    Software Engineer

    6 days ago


    RELX Chennai, India Full time

    BASIC FUNCTIONS: This position performs moderately difficult research, design, and software development assignments within a specific software functional area or product line. The position should have the ability to work on individual pieces of work and solve problems including t ...

  • Corporate Resources

    Software Engineer

    1 week ago


    Corporate Resources chennai, India

    Job Description Computer Science/Software Engineering (or related) degree. · 6+ years experience with end-to-end ETL and Analytics application development on Oracle based data-warehouse and Big Data analytical platforms · Experience working with Big Data Technologies, programs an ...

  • Ford Motor Company

    Software Engineer

    1 week ago


    Ford Motor Company Chennai, India

    Software Engineer and Technical Lead for Electric Vehicle (EV) products. The candidate is responsible for setting the technical direction and implementation strategy to deliver high quality features and products that support Ford Motor Company Connected Vehicle initiatives. The E ...

  • 3110 K-T India

    Software Engineer

    1 week ago


    3110 K-T India chennai, India

    Description · Job Duties: · Responsible for software development activities using C++/C#, Managed C++, MFC, ATL, COM, .NET in Windows 32/64 bit environment · Work in a global environment to Interact with multi-site team members (India, Singapore and USA) and customers during ...

  • Ford Motor Company

    Software Engineer

    3 days ago


    Ford Motor Company Chennai, India Full time

    The Senior Software Engineer will work on a Balanced Product Team and collaborate with the Product Manager, Product Designer, and other Software Engineers to deliver analytic solutions. The Software Engineer will be responsible for the development and ongoing support/maintenance ...